package javax.xml.crypto.test.dsig;

import java.io.File;
import java.io.FileInputStream;
import java.security.KeyStore;
import java.security.Security;
import javax.xml.crypto.KeySelector;
import javax.xml.crypto.URIDereferencer;
import javax.xml.crypto.dsig.XMLSignatureException;

import javax.xml.crypto.test.KeySelectors;

/**
* This is a testcase to validate all "merlin-xmldsig-twenty-three"
* testcases from Baltimore
*
* @author Sean Mullan
*/
public class Baltimore23Test extends org.junit.Assert {

    private SignatureValidator validator;
    private File dir;
    private final URIDereferencer ud;

    static {
        Security.insertProviderAt
            (new org.apache.jcp.xml.dsig.internal.dom.XMLDSigRI(), 1);
    }

    public Baltimore23Test() {
        String fs = System.getProperty("file.separator");
        String base = System.getProperty("basedir") == null ? "./": System.getProperty("basedir");
       
        dir = new File(base + fs + "src/test/resources" + fs
            + "ie" + fs + "baltimore" + fs + "merlin-examples",
            "merlin-xmldsig-twenty-three");
        validator = new SignatureValidator(dir);
        ud = new LocalHttpCacheURIDereferencer();
    }

    @org.junit.Test
    public void test_signature_enveloped_dsa() throws Exception {
        String file = "signature-enveloped-dsa.xml";

        boolean coreValidity = validator.validate
            (file, new KeySelectors.KeyValueKeySelector());
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_enveloping_b64_dsa() throws Exception {
        String file = "signature-enveloping-b64-dsa.xml";
    
        boolean coreValidity = validator.validate
            (file, new KeySelectors.KeyValueKeySelector());
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_enveloping_dsa() throws Exception {
        String file = "signature-enveloping-dsa.xml";
      
        boolean coreValidity = validator.validate
            (file, new KeySelectors.KeyValueKeySelector());
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ature_external_b64_dsa() throws Exception {
        String file = "signature-external-b64-dsa.xml";
      
        boolean coreValidity = validator.validate
            (file, new KeySelectors.KeyValueKeySelector(),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ature_external_dsa() throws Exception {
        String file = "signature-external-dsa.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.KeyValueKeySelector(),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_enveloping_rsa() throws Exception {
        String file = "signature-enveloping-rsa.xml";
      
        boolean coreValidity = validator.validate
            (file, new KeySelectors.KeyValueKeySelector());
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ature_enveloping_hmac_sha1() throws Exception {
        String file = "signature-enveloping-hmac-sha1.xml";
       
        KeySelector ks = new KeySelectors.SecretKeySelector
            ("secret".getBytes("ASCII") );
        boolean coreValidity = validator.validate(file, ks);
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ature_enveloping_hmac_sha1_40() throws Exception {
        String file = "signature-enveloping-hmac-sha1-40.xml";
       
        KeySelector ks = new KeySelectors.SecretKeySelector
            ("secret".getBytes("ASCII") );
        try {
            validator.validate(file, ks);
            fail("Expected HMACOutputLength exception");
        } catch (XMLSignatureException xse) {
            System.out.println(xse.getMessage());
            // pass
        }
    }

    @org.junit.Test
    public void test_signature_keyname() throws Exception {
        String file = "signature-keyname.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.CollectionKeySelector(dir),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_retrievalmethod_rawx509crt() throws Exception {
        String file = "signature-retrievalmethod-rawx509crt.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.CollectionKeySelector(dir),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_x509_crt_crl() throws Exception {
        String file = "signature-x509-crt-crl.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.RawX509KeySelector(),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ature_x509_crt() throws Exception {
        String file = "signature-x509-crt.xml";
      
        boolean coreValidity = validator.validate
            (file, new KeySelectors.RawX509KeySelector(),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_x509_is() throws Exception {
        String file = "signature-x509-is.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.CollectionKeySelector(dir),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}
   
    @org.junit.Test
    public void test_signature_x509_ski() throws Exception {
        String file = "signature-x509-ski.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.CollectionKeySelector(dir),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ature_x509_sn() throws Exception {
        String file = "signature-x509-sn.xml";
       
        boolean coreValidity = validator.validate
            (file, new KeySelectors.CollectionKeySelector(dir), ud);
        assertTrue("Signature failed core validation", coreValidity);
    }

    @org.junit.Test
    public void test_signature() throws Exception {
        String file = "signature.xml";
        String fs = System.getProperty("file.separator");
        String base = System.getProperty("basedir") == null ? "./": System.getProperty("basedir");
       
        String keystore = base + fs + "src/test/resources" + fs +
             "ie" + fs + "baltimore" + fs + "merlin-examples" + fs +
             "merlin-xmldsig-twenty-three" + fs + "certs" + fs + "xmldsig.jks";
        KeyStore ks = KeyStore.getInstance("JKS");
        ks.load(new FileInputStream(keystore), "changeit".toCharArray());

        boolean cv = validator.validate(file, new X509KeySelector(ks, false), ud);
        assertTrue("Signature failed core validation", cv);
    }

}
